How Noise Cancelling Technology Actually Works

Before diving into specific models, it’s worth understanding the technology itself. Noise cancellation isn’t magic—it’s applied physics, and knowing how it works helps you make smart decisions.

Active noise cancellation (ANC) uses microphones to pick up ambient sounds, then generates opposing sound waves to neutralize them. Think of it like playing an inverted version of a sound simultaneously; the two waves meet and cancel each other out. This works exceptionally well for consistent, lower-frequency noises like airplane engines or train rumble, but less effectively for sudden, unpredictable sounds.

The quality of ANC depends on several factors: the sophistication of the microphone array, the processing power of the electronics, and the fit of the earcups. Even the best noise cancelling headphones leave you hearing high-frequency sounds and sharp noises. That’s physics, not a product failure.

Passive noise isolation—the physical blocking of sound through earcup design and seal quality—works alongside active cancellation. A poor seal means ANC can’t work optimally, which is why fit is critical.

Premium Headphones: Maximum Performance and Features

When you’re considering premium noise cancelling headphones, you’re typically investing in several things: industry-leading ANC algorithms, exceptional build quality, premium materials, and extensive feature sets.

High-end models in this category typically offer superior noise reduction across a broader frequency range. Their microphone systems are more advanced, allowing them to adapt to changing acoustic environments. Many include additional microphones positioned around the headphones to capture ambient noise from multiple angles, resulting in more thorough cancellation.

Premium models often feature multi-device connectivity, allowing you to seamlessly switch between your phone, laptop, and tablet. Some include transparency modes that let you hear the outside world without removing the headphones, featuring separate mics that capture ambient sound and play it through the speakers.

Sound quality at this tier tends toward professional-grade accuracy. Premium models typically include premium drivers and balanced frequency responses that sound good across all content types. Some audiophiles argue they prioritize ANC over pure sound quality, but the gap has narrowed significantly.

Battery life in premium categories usually extends beyond 30 hours of ANC usage, with fast-charging capabilities. Wireless connectivity often includes aptX HD or LDAC support for higher bitrate audio streaming.

The build quality typically features aluminum, premium plastics, or even wood in the headband, with reinforced joints and premium hinges. Carrying cases are usually premium hard-shell designs.

What you’re paying for: engineering, durability, extensive features, and proven reliability.

Mid-Range Headphones: Smart Value Engineering

The mid-range represents where most buyers find their sweet spot—solid noise cancellation without the premium price tag, with excellent value for the money.

Mid-range noise cancelling headphones deliver genuinely effective ANC that handles most real-world situations well. While the algorithms might not be quite as sophisticated as premium models, the practical difference isn’t dramatic for most users. The noise reduction is noticeable and satisfying, effectively reducing ambient sound by 20-30 decibels in optimal conditions.

These models typically include 20-30 hours of battery life, sufficient Bluetooth connectivity, and decent build quality. Many now include touch controls and voice assistant integration. Sound quality is generally balanced and listenable, though not quite as refined as premium options.

Transparency modes are increasingly common at this tier, allowing you to hear external sounds when needed. ANC adjustment features let you toggle between different levels or turn it off completely to conserve battery.

Comfort is usually thoughtfully designed with good padding and adjustable headbands. Many mid-range models come with multiple earcup sizes to ensure proper fit.

The trade-offs are real but manageable. You might get slightly less refined sound at high volumes, battery life might be 5-10 hours shorter, and build materials are usually plastic rather than metal. But for 80% of users, 80% of the time, mid-range headphones deliver everything they need.

Budget-Friendly Options: Understanding the Compromises

Budget noise cancelling headphones offer genuine ANC capabilities without breaking the bank. However, understanding where manufacturers cut corners helps you decide if a budget option will actually work for you.

The biggest compromise is ANC effectiveness. Budget models work best with consistent, predictable noise like airplane engines. They’re less effective with variable sounds or sharp noises. The noise reduction might be 15-20 decibels rather than 30, which is meaningful if you’re noise-sensitive but might be acceptable if you just want to reduce background distraction.

Battery life is often shorter—typically 20-25 hours—and charging times might be longer. Build quality is usually all-plastic construction, which isn’t inherently bad but may feel less premium.

Sound quality varies considerably at this tier. Some budget models sound surprisingly good; others prioritize ANC over balanced audio, resulting in muffled or bass-heavy sound.

Comfort can be adequate, though padding might be thinner and headbands less adjustable. If you wear glasses or have sensitive ears, fit might become uncomfortable during longer sessions.

Features are stripped down. You’ll get basic Bluetooth connectivity and ANC toggle, but probably not transparency mode, multi-device pairing, or extensive customization.

Budget models make sense if: you want occasional noise reduction without significant investment, you’re trying ANC for the first time to see if you like it, or you need a backup pair. They’re less sensible if you wear headphones for hours daily or in demanding environments.

Comparing Key Performance Metrics

When evaluating noise cancelling headphones, several metrics deserve attention:

Noise Reduction Rating (NRR) measures passive isolation—typically ranges from 15 to 30 decibels. Higher is better, but context matters; you’ll only achieve maximum ratings with perfect fit.

ANC Frequency Range tells you what sounds the active cancellation targets. Most are effective from 100 Hz to 2,000 Hz. Premium models extend this range, affecting how many different sounds get cancelled.

Microphone Count influences ANC effectiveness. Single-mic systems are basic; dual-mic systems are standard; triple-mic or more creates more comprehensive cancellation.

Battery Life should account for whether you use ANC. Turning off ANC typically adds 5-10 hours. Realistic all-day usage usually requires a model with at least 25 hours of ANC-enabled battery life.

Bluetooth Version (5.0 vs. 5.2) and Codec Support (SBC, AAC, aptX, LDAC) affect connectivity stability and audio quality. Newer versions and support for more codecs is generally better, but most users won’t notice dramatic differences.

Frequency Response tells you the headphones’ sound signature. Flat (20 Hz to 20,000 Hz) is accurate but neutral; some people prefer tailored responses that boost bass or treble.

Comfort and Fit Considerations

Technical specifications mean nothing if the headphones hurt to wear. Comfort directly affects whether you’ll actually use them consistently.

Weight matters more than many specifications suggest. Headphones under 250 grams feel noticeably lighter than those over 300 grams, particularly during 4+ hour sessions. Check reviews from real users, not just manufacturers’ claims.

Earcup design significantly impacts seal quality and comfort. Larger earcups work better for isolation but might feel bulky. Some people prefer on-ear designs (which rest on the ear rather than fully enclosing it) for comfort, though isolation is compromised.

Headband padding and adjustability are crucial for all-day wear. Look for headbands that distribute pressure evenly and include sufficient adjustment range.

Ear tip materials matter if you wear in-ear monitors. Silicone is standard; memory foam provides better seal and comfort but degrades faster.

Heat buildup inside earcups becomes noticeable on warm days or during exercise. Some models include ventilation or breathable materials to address this.

Special Considerations for Different Use Cases

Your primary use case should drive your decision more than general comparisons.

Air Travel: Prioritize low-frequency ANC effectiveness (engine noise) and battery life. Comfort matters significantly since flights exceed typical headphone sessions. Compact designs are beneficial.

Office Work: Balanced sound quality becomes important since you’re listening actively, not just cancelling noise. Microphone quality matters for video calls. Lightweight, neutral-looking designs help with professionalism.

Commuting: Mid-range models typically excel here. Transparency mode is useful for awareness. Durability matters since they’re transported daily. Decent sound quality for music and podcasts is important.

Sports/Exercise: Water resistance isn’t common in large over-ear ANC headphones, which limits options. Consider whether ear-wearing comfort and stability matter more than audio quality.

Home Office: Microphone quality for calls is critical. Comfort for extended wear is paramount. Aesthetic considerations might matter since they’re visible during video calls.
